Overview of ADHD
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der identified by symptoms such as in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. While it is generally connected with children, numerous individuals carry these traits into adulthood. Medical diagnosis frequently happens later in life, especially for women, as their symptoms can manifest in a different way compared to guys.
Key Traits of ADHD in Women
ADHD traits in women can often be subtle and easily neglected, leading to underdiagnosis and misdiagnosis. Here are some significant traits:

Inattentiveness: Women may show a propensity to daydream or have difficulty preserving focus on tasks. They may feel overwhelmed by their responsibilities, frequently causing procrastination.

Psychological Sensitivity: Many women with ADHD experience heightened psychological responses and can be quickly overwhelmed by tension or anxiety.

Disorganization: A common quality is persistent poor organization, which can manifest in chaotic living areas or problem in preparation time effectively.

Difficulty Managing Time: Women might have problem with time management, often underestimating how long jobs will take, leading to missed due dates.

Social Challenges: Women may discover themselves feeling socially uncomfortable or misinterpreting social cues, causing complex relationships with peers.

Perfectionism: A propensity towards perfectionism can be prominent, where the fear of making mistakes may prevent job completion.

Hyperactivity: While hyperactivity is more frequently expressed through physical activity in guys, women may display this trait through an internal uneasyness or an immediate requirement to remain hectic.

Detecting ADHD in women is intricate and often neglected due to the subtlety of symptoms. Here's a breakdown of the diagnostic process:

Initial Assessment: A doctor carries out interviews and evaluations concentrating on the patient's individual, medical, and familial history.

Behavioral Rating Scales: Standardized scales and questionnaires may be utilized to measure the frequency of ADHD symptoms.

Observation: Some assessments might include observing behaviors across different settings, such as home or work.

Differential Diagnosis: This step is essential as symptoms can overlap with other psychological health conditions, such as stress and anxiety or depression.

Handling ADHD includes both medicinal and non-pharmacological interventions. Here are some efficient coping strategies:

Medication: Stimulant medications, such as amphetamines, can be reliable in reducing symptoms of ADHD.

Treatment: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) can help individuals establish coping strategies and address unfavorable thought patterns.

Time Management Tools: Using organizers, suggestions, and digital apps can help women stay organized and manage time successfully.

Mindfulness Practices: Techniques such as meditation and yoga can enhance psychological regulation and focus.

Support system: Joining groups of people with ADHD can provide a sense of neighborhood and shared understanding.
